Growth Drivers for the Global Coated Glass Market

 

Rising Demand for Energy-Efficient and Sustainable Building Materials

  • Stricter building energy efficiency regulations are increasing the adoption of Low-E coated glass.
  • Growing interest in green building certifications (LEED, BREEAM, etc.) is fueling market expansion.

Growth in the Automotive Industry and Smart Mobility Trends

  • Automotive manufacturers are increasingly using coated glass for enhanced insulation, UV protection, and glare reduction.
  • Innovations in smart glass and electrochromic coatings are transforming vehicle design and energy efficiency.

Expansion of Solar Energy Installations

  • Growing investments in solar farms and photovoltaic (PV) technology are boosting demand for coated glass.
  • Anti-reflective and high-transparency coatings improve solar panel efficiency and energy output.

Technological Advancements in Glass Coating Methods

  • Innovations in magnetron sputtering, pyrolytic deposition, and nanotechnology-based coatings are enhancing glass durability and performance.
  • Self-cleaning and anti-bacterial coatings are expanding applications in healthcare and residential sectors.

Increasing Applications in Consumer Electronics and Displays

  • Coated glass is widely used in smartphones, tablets, and television screens for scratch resistance and enhanced optical performance.
  • Growth in OLED and foldable display technologies is driving new opportunities in the market.

Challenges in the Global Coated Glass Market

 

High Manufacturing and Processing Costs

  • Expensive raw materials, coating equipment, and R&D costs impact market profitability.
  • Need for scalability and cost-efficient production techniques to improve market competitiveness.

Technical Complexity and Performance Consistency Issues

  • Ensuring uniformity and adhesion of coatings requires advanced process control.
  • Variability in coating effectiveness under different environmental conditions affects long-term reliability.

Competition from Alternative Materials and Technologies

  • Polymer-based glazing and advanced composites are emerging as potential substitutes in certain applications.
  • Innovations in transparent solar panels and smart window films pose competition to coated glass.

Fluctuations in Raw Material Prices and Supply Chain Disruptions

  • Volatility in glass, metal oxides, and rare-earth material costs affects pricing strategies.
  • Logistics and geopolitical issues can impact global supply chains and production capabilities.
